Evening: Psalms 64, 65; John 4:27-42
When your stomach is groaning, a hearty meal will set you right. When your soul hungers for justice and truth, you need another kind of food. You need to know that you are making a difference. At least, that was true of Jesus, who said his ‘food’ was to complete the work he had been sent to do. Do you know that feeling of being so deeply engaged in a task that you forget to eat? Something else is feeding you then ... Perhaps, like Jesus, you are making a difference for the world’s sake and that is what feeds your soul?Daily readings, thoughts from Graham.
